Which sets of words contains examples of a closed syllable?
Complex disconnect hatch contains examples of a closed syllable.
In linguistics, a closed syllable is defined as a syllable that ends in a consonant, effectively 'closing' the vowel sound within it. In the case of the words "complex," "disconnect," and "hatch," each contains at least one closed syllable, making this choice valid.
Each of the words in this set contains closed syllables. For instance, "complex" has the syllable "plex," which ends in the consonant 'x,' and "hatch" ends in 'ch.' Therefore, this choice exemplifies the closed syllable structure effectively.
